Maths isn’t just for classrooms – it’s used everywhere, from checking receipts to reading energy bills. This Functional Math Skills course helps you make sense of everyday calculations in a way that actually sticks. Whether you’re brushing up or building from scratch, this course takes the mystery out of maths one clear step at a time.

With 10 structured modules, you’ll explore the basics of arithmetic, fractions, decimals, percentages, ratios, powers and equations. You’ll also get to grips with using a calculator correctly and understand units, prefixes and notations that often confuse the best of us. It’s straightforward, structured learning – no jargon, just maths that makes sense.


Learning Outcomes

  • Add, subtract, multiply and divide with accuracy and confidence
  • Convert between fractions, decimals and percentages easily
  • Apply ratios and proportions in straightforward number problems
  • Use a calculator correctly for a range of calculations
  • Work with indices, roots and scientific notations effectively
  • Solve simple linear equations using logical step-by-step methods
